The Columbia County Planning Commission recommended approval of a major revision to the S-1 special zoning for property off Camper Club Road, reducing the prior 20-foot building setback to zero and eliminating buffers on the lot.
Planning staff explained many lake and recreational properties were rezoned decades ago and often do not meet 20-foot setbacks; the county’s proposal responds to existing conditions where structures already sit at or near lot lines. Staff said it is common for these lots to have preexisting foundations close to property lines and recommended approval of the setback reduction and buffer removal with a condition requiring a survey showing the location of foundations/footings relative to the property line.
The commission approved the recommendation by voice vote, 5-0. The matter will proceed to the Board of Commissioners for final action.
